- Zeigen HTOP -Fäden oder Kerne??
- Wie sehe ich einzelne Themen in HTOP??
- Wie verstecke ich Userland Process -Threads??
- Teilen Threads eine PID?
- Wie kann ich aktive Threads sehen?
- Zeigt HTOP physikalische Kerne??
- Wie viele Fäden sind in einem Kern?
- Wie stoppe ich eine Thread -Ausführung direkt?
- Wie deaktiviere ich Hyperthreading unter Linux??
- Wie stoppe ich einen Thread nach der Ausführung?
- Können Fäden auf verschiedenen Kernen laufen??
- Was ist Thread -Gruppen -ID?
- Sind Themen sicherer als Prozess?
- Zeigt HTOP physikalische Kerne??
- Was zeigt HTOP?
- Zeigt HTOP alle Prozesse??
- Wie sehe ich die Kernverwendung in HTOP??
Zeigen HTOP -Fäden oder Kerne??
HTOP standardmäßig zeigt die Benutzer -Threads an und verbirgt die Kernel -Threads.
Wie sehe ich einzelne Themen in HTOP??
Mit diesem Programm können Sie einzelne Threads in Baumansichten überwachen. So aktivieren Sie Thread -Ansichten in HTOP, starten Sie HTOP und Drücken. Wählen Sie die Spalte "Anzeigeoption" unter "Setup" und wechseln Sie "Baumansicht" und "benutzerdefinierte Threadnamen anzeigen" Optionen. Drücken Sie F10, um das Setup zu beenden.
Wie verstecke ich Userland Process -Threads??
Um die Sichtbarkeit der Thread auszuschalten, gehen Sie zu Setup > Optionen anzeigen und checken Sie sowohl "Kernel -Threads ausblenden" und "userland Process -Threads ausblenden" ab.
Teilen Threads eine PID?
In Umgebungen mit mehreren Threaden hat jeder Thread seinen eigenen TID. Alle Threads aus demselben Prozess haben die gleiche PID. Das TID entspricht immer dem LWP (Leichtgewicht). Ersteres wird in System -Schnittstellenfunktionen verwendet, während letztere häufiger auf der Benutzerseite verwendet wird.
Wie kann ich aktive Threads sehen?
Wählen Sie im Menü Ansicht Prozesse und Threads aus, um das Fenster Prozesse und Threads zu öffnen. Wenn dieses Fenster bereits geöffnet ist, wird es aktiv.
Zeigt HTOP physikalische Kerne??
cpuinfo zeigen die tatsächlichen Kerne, während HTOP/Top beide Kerne und Faden als Kerne anzeigen. Sie haben höchstwahrscheinlich 4 Kerne und 4 Fäden.
Wie viele Fäden sind in einem Kern?
Themen sind die virtuellen Komponenten oder Codes, die den physischen Kern einer CPU in virtuelle Mehrfachkerne unterteilt. Ein einzelner CPU-Kern kann bis zu 2 Fäden pro Kern haben.
Wie stoppe ich eine Thread -Ausführung direkt?
Wann immer wir verhindern möchten, dass ein Thread den Status läuft, indem wir Stop () -Methode der Thread -Klasse in Java anrufen. Diese Methode stoppt die Ausführung eines laufenden Faden. Ein Thread wechselt auch automatisch in den toten Zustand, wenn er das Ende seiner Methode erreicht.
Wie deaktiviere ich Hyperthreading unter Linux??
Abhängig von der Kernelversion gibt es zwei Anweisungen, die wir in der Kernel -Boot -Befehlszeile verwenden können. Für Linux 2.6. 9. oder älter, die NoHT -Option steuert HTT. Für neuere Versionen hat die NOSMT -Richtlinie das gleiche Verhalten.
Wie stoppe ich einen Thread nach der Ausführung?
Moderne Möglichkeiten, einen Thread zu suspendieren/zu stoppen, erfolgt mit einer Booleschen Flagge und einem Faden. Interrupt () Methode.
Können Fäden auf verschiedenen Kernen laufen??
Moderne Computersysteme sind mit mehreren CPU -Kernen ausgelegt. In diesen Kernen können mehrere Prozesse (oder mehrere Fäden eines Prozesses) gleichzeitig auf verschiedenen Kernen ausgeführt werden. Die Idee hinter diesem Prozess - bekannt als Multithreading - besteht darin, die optimale Nutzung der CPU und eine bessere Anwendungsleistung zu gewährleisten.
Was ist Thread -Gruppen -ID?
Thread -Gruppen waren eine Funktion in Linux 2 hinzugefügt.4, um den POSIX -Thread -Begriff einer Reihe von Threads zu unterstützen, die eine einzelne PID teilen. Innen ist diese gemeinsame PID die sogenannte Thread-Gruppenkennung (TGID) für die Thread-Gruppe. Seit Linux 2.4, Anrufe zum GetPid (2) geben die TGID des Anrufers zurück.
Sind Themen sicherer als Prozess?
Umgekehrt sind Prozesse sicherer und sicherer als Threads, da jeder Prozess in seinem eigenen virtuellen Adressraum ausgeführt wird.
Zeigt HTOP physikalische Kerne??
cpuinfo zeigen die tatsächlichen Kerne, während HTOP/Top beide Kerne und Faden als Kerne anzeigen. Sie haben höchstwahrscheinlich 4 Kerne und 4 Fäden.
Was zeigt HTOP?
Es zeigt eine häufig aktualisierte Liste der auf einem Computer ausgeführten Prozesse, die normalerweise durch die Menge der CPU -Nutzung bestellt wird. Im Gegensatz zu Top bietet HTOP eine vollständige Liste der ausgeführten Prozesse anstelle der obersten ressourcenkonsumierenden Prozesse. HTOP verwendet Farbe und gibt visuelle Informationen zu Prozessor-, Swap- und Speicherstatus.
Zeigt HTOP alle Prozesse??
HTOP ist ein kostenloser (GPL) NCURSES-basierter Prozessanbieter für Linux. Es ähnelt oben, ermöglicht es Ihnen jedoch, vertikal und horizontal zu scrollen, sodass Sie alle auf dem System ausgeführten Prozesse zusammen mit ihren vollständigen Befehlszeilen sehen können.
Wie sehe ich die Kernverwendung in HTOP??
Eine weitere Methode zur Überprüfung der aktuell verwendeten CPU eines Prozesses/Threads besteht darin, den HTOP -Befehl zu verwenden. Starten Sie HTOP aus der Befehlszeile. Drücken Sie <F2> Schlüssel, gehen Sie zu Spalten und fügen Sie den Prozessor unter verfügbaren Spalten hinzu . Die derzeit verwendete CPU -ID jedes Prozesses wird in der CPU -Spalte angezeigt.